Proteomics: A Key Tool for Precision Medicine
Proteomics, the large-scale study of proteins and their roles in biological processes and diseases, is becoming increasingly prominent in biomedical and translational research.
Genomics studies the genome, the complete set of genes that make up an organism’s biological potential and remain relatively stable over time, while proteomics focuses on the proteome, the dynamic set of proteins expressed in a specific context, reflecting the actual activity of cells and tissues.
In other words, genomics shows us what an organism can do at the molecular level, whereas proteomics reveals what it is actually doing, which is key to understanding biological processes, identifying biomarkers, and developing precision medicine strategies.
What does Olink Reveal offer?
The Olink Reveal platform brings high-throughput proteomics to laboratories worldwide with access to NGS technology, enabling:
- Simultaneous measurement of over 1,000 relevant proteins, focusing on biological processes related to inflammation, immunology, oncology, and chronic diseases.
- Consistent and comparable results through validation against reference data from Olink’s central laboratory.
- Efficient protocols requiring minimal sample volumes that integrate seamlessly into standard sequencing workflows.
In addition to its high sensitivity and reproducibility, Olink Reveal offers exceptional coverage of biological pathways: 100% of key molecular pathways, 64% of all described pathways, and 96% of those related to the immune response.
The platform includes over 700 proteins associated with cis-pQTLs, allowing direct integration of genomic and proteomic data to better understand how genetic variation impacts protein levels and disease development.
